Expectancy (def) an inclination based on previous experience to respond in a set manner to a roadway, traffic, or information situation Types A Priori long-term (based on collective past experience) PRT = 0.6s avg., some 2.0s Ad Hoc short-term (based on site-specific practices/situations encountered during a particular trip on a particular roadway, PRT = 1.0s avg., some 2.7s

Design criteria must be based on the capabilities and limitations of most drivers and pedestrians
The 85th percentile is generally used to select Design Criteria The 95th percentile or higher is used where the consequences of failure are severe AASHTO recommends 2.6 seconds for stopping sight distance (90th)
